What to Look for When Buying a Used Lifted Truck

1. Quality of the Lift Kit

  • Brand-name kits like Rough Country, BDS, or Fabtech = safer ride

2. Check for Frame Damage

  • Rust, welds, or uneven wear could mean off-road abuse

3. Alignment & Suspension

  • Look for uneven tire wear or drifting when test-driving

4. Tire Size and Brake Setup

  • Oversized tires need matching brakes and suspension

5. Ask for Original Parts

  • Helpful if you ever want to revert to stock

6. Title Status

  • Ensure it’s not salvage or rebuilt

Truck Weight Classifications for Snow Removal Understanding the appropriate truck weight classification is crucial for effective snow plowing. The weight classification affects the truck’s payload capacity, towing capability, and overall performance in harsh winter conditions. Half-Ton vs. Three-Quarter Ton vs. One-Ton Trucks When choosing a used truck for snow plowing, it’s essential to decide between half-ton, three-quarter ton, and one-ton models. Half-ton trucks are suitable for light snow removal tasks, while three-quarter ton trucks offer more power and capability. One-ton trucks are ideal for heavy-duty snow plowing due to their robust engines and enhanced towing capacity. Payload capacity is a critical consideration for snow plowing trucks. The weight of the snow plow, along with the snow it’s designed to move, must be within the truck’s payload capacity. Exceeding this capacity can lead to safety issues and potential damage to the vehicle. “The right truck can make all the difference in snow removal efficiency and safety.” Drivetrain Requirements The drivetrain is a vital component for snow plowing trucks, as it directly affects the vehicle’s ability to handle snowy and icy conditions. Four-Wheel Drive Necessity Four-wheel drive (4WD) is a necessity for snow plowing, as it provides the traction needed to navigate through deep snow and on slippery surfaces. Trucks equipped with 4WD can distribute power to all four wheels, enhancing stability and control. Transfer Case Durability The transfer case is another critical component in 4WD systems. Its durability is essential for withstanding the stresses of snow plowing. A robust transfer case ensures that power is efficiently transferred between the front and rear axles, maintaining the truck’s capability in challenging conditions. By carefully considering truck weight classifications and drivetrain requirements, you can find a reliable used truck that’s well-suited for snow plowing tasks.
